1. **State the problem:** Solve the equation $$8(y + 6) = 10y + 48$$.
2. **Apply the distributive property:** Multiply 8 by both terms inside the parentheses.
$$8y + 48 = 10y + 48$$
3. **Bring all terms involving $y$ to one side:** Subtract $8y$ from both sides.
$$\cancel{8y} + 48 - \cancel{8y} = 10y + 48 - 8y$$
$$48 = 2y + 48$$
4. **Isolate the variable term:** Subtract 48 from both sides.
$$48 - 48 = 2y + 48 - 48$$
$$0 = 2y$$
5. **Solve for $y$:** Divide both sides by 2.
$$\frac{0}{2} = \frac{2y}{2}$$
$$0 = y$$
**Final answer:** $$y = 0$$
